East Victoria Park - Carlisle · Statistical Area 2 (SA2)
What people and households earn each week, and how incomes are spread.
Higher than usual earnings define daily life in East Victoria Park - Carlisle, where typical weekly family incomes reach $2,560. This wealth is felt across the board, with personal and household incomes sitting above both state and national figures.

Median personal, family and household incomes.
Typical weekly personal income is $1,014, which is much higher than most areas and well above the Australian figure of $805. This reflects a broader trend of growth, with typical household weekly pay rising by $588 since 2011.

High earners and the full distribution.
High earners are common here, with 26.9% of households bringing in $3,000 or more a week, a figure well above the national average. This is a significant shift, as the proportion of these high-income households rose 14 points since 2011.
